Toni Braxton to retire from music

The R&B star and 8 time Grammy winner Toni Braxton has announced that she wants to retire from music to work on her acting career. Toni Braxton has also announced that she wants to play a lesbian on screen as well. In a statement the 8-time Grammy winner went on to say, “For what I do, being a performer, I have to love it, I have to feel that excitement and it’s gone, I don’t know where it went,” said Toni during the interview. “I’m just not going to do any albums anymore; maybe touring occasionally here and there because I love performing, but not as much as I did in the past. But no new projects.”

Recently, Ms. Braxton starred in the Lifetime movie “Twist of Faith,” a made-for-TV movie which focuses on a single mother who is the lead singer of a gospel choir and falls in love with a Jewish man. The film also starred her 9 year old son Diezel.

Toni who also stars in the reality show “Braxton Family Values” is no longer holding back for she is ready to take her acting to the next level and portray a lesbian. Toni Braxton had this to say, “I would like to play a lesbian. I don’t know why. And do a whole make-out scene and the whole thing: just something completely different than people would expect from me. Not a lipstick lesbian, either.”

Toni Braxton has been a supporter of the LGBT community and has vocalized her support for the LGBT community after becoming aware after the release of her hit single, “Un-break My Heart.”
